    To seek the professional advices here:

    I intend to make a challenge of 8 matches, match pool consisting of 50 trainers randomized after each match.
    So i would make a randomizer of 1 to 50, to pick a trainer out for a match. After each victory, the player will go through the randomizer again to pick the next opponent.

    Now i would not like the challenges to be repeated, so i could make a switch for each trainer, to turn on if defeated.
    Then to make a check after randomize, to re-pick a number if the switch is on.

    Now is there a simpler way to implement this without using up 50 switches? Or this is the only way to implement this kind of setup?
